Output 43a6b689d30e9dcb38bd28961bb28045a3cbd7ea0186304f3b226d76b99826be:0

value
2257836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6c60f20d36b1d72916fa0bf3408398dd6f45d2 OP_EQUAL
address
3HbHLCtqKPbPZyAsAerwzkx5HHi968sXFt
transaction
43a6b689d30e9dcb38bd28961bb28045a3cbd7ea0186304f3b226d76b99826be
spent
true